I have a Compaq Presario 700 that has a S3 Twister K video card in it. All the drivers are updated and I have another monitor plugged in. This gives me two monitors, my laptop flat panel and a Dell external monitor. I have a mirror image on the Dell monitor but I can't get my computer to recognize there are two monitors in order to use the second monitor to show slides and what not. I have Windows XP, what am I missing? Can I do this, help please!

Jeremy,
In short, the particular S3 chipset in your system will not support multiple monitors. Very few of S3's chipset will and this is not one of them.
